PF12989 Domain of unknown function, B. Theta Gene description (DUF3873) family

Based on Bacteroides thetaiotaomicron gene BT_2286, a putative uncharacterized protein. As seen in gene expression experiments (http://www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/geo/query/acc.cgi?acc=GSE2231), it appears to be upregulated in the presence of host or other bacterial species vs when in culture [1,2].
